| Abstract: | To test prototypes of high-power microwave devices, megawatt-class gyrotrons, which are being created at the Institute of Applied Physics (Russian Academy of Sciences), a high-voltage rectangular-pulse generator with a voltage of 100 kV and a current of 50 A was developed and manufactured at the NPP LM Invertor. The generator was put into operation as a part of a test bench for powerful gyrotrons. During tests, its parameters were confirmed, which were provided by new circuit-design solutions implemented when creating the generator. The application of the technique of stepwise (ladder) formation of high-voltage pulses both in the algorithm for controlling high-voltage converter cells and for constructing an insulating structure made it possible to build a highly efficient high-voltage pulse generator.
